(No version information available, might only be in Git)
RowResult::getWarningsCount — Renvoie le nombre d'avertissements de la dernière opération
Renvoie le nombre d'avertissements générés par la dernière opération.
Cette fonction ne contient aucun paramètre.
Le nombre d'avertissements générés par la dernière opération.
Exemple #1 Exemple de mysql_xdevapi\RowResult::getWarningsCount()
<?php
$session = mysql_xdevapi\getSession("mysqlx://user:password@localhost");
$session->sql("DROP DATABASE IF EXISTS foo")->execute();
$session->sql("CREATE DATABASE foo")->execute();
$session->sql("CREATE TABLE foo.test_table(x int)")->execute();
$schema = $session->getSchema("foo");
$table = $schema->getTable("test_table");
$table->insert(['x'])->values([1])->values([2])->execute();
$res = $table->select(['x/0 as bad_x'])->execute();
echo $res->getWarningsCount();
?>
Résultat de l'exemple ci-dessus est similaire à :
2